Document 2/153/3 (Theiner, no. 296)

Description
Pope Honorius IV requests Alexander III to protect and treat favourably churches and ecclesiastical personae. The bishops of Ross and Moray have complained that they have suffered at the hands of the king’s officials, and from his letters.
Firm date
18 July 1285
